>Can someone please send me info re where in the list header the names of the
>moderators go? What is the header type for the moderators? I've seen
>EDITOR=, OWNER=, but what the one for the moderator? And is there one for
>monitoring a list (not seeing the messages before they get sent, but
>responding after the fact to messages that aren't on the list topic or are
>advertisements, etc. directly to the poster)?

Lyo,
There is no header for "moderator." Instead, you put the Internet
address of the moderator (usually the same as OWNER=) in the
EDITOR= line, and then change the SEND= line to "SEND= editor"
As for what you call "monitoring," I handle this by having a set
of boilerplate files on my VAX account that I simply attach to those
messages that I reject.
Lots of luck. Moderating a list is more work than unmoderated, but
not terribly much more.
